Hi there, we are about to break in my little shetland mare for my friends daughter, anyway, i'd like to do it properly and need a 4 inch mouthing bit with keys! Ive tried all the usual websites, saddlers etc and the smallest I can find is 4.5 which is far too big. Anyone know of anywhere that does them that small or alternatively have one I could buy/rent off them? Many thanks folks for your help xxx
 
the old idea of mouthing bits with keys is not really used as much now so you'd be doing nothing wrong to use a nice light sweet iron snaffle loosering which is what I have used for years on all my youngsters and they all go happily in that

I would't panic about not getting a keying bit now. Just find a nice happy mouth or sweet iron snaffle
 
I agree with seansheep - mouthing bits are a bit old fashioned (sorry for unintended pun) & a nice lightweight rubber or sweetiron would be much better for the pony.
